This is a nascent list of resources related to using color in visualizations. Many of these resources also include lists of references that are also very useful. If you have suggestions/additions to this list, please let me know.

The basics of color perception and how they relate to data visualization. Even though they are old, still very pertinent:


How non-experts view data visualization:

  • Phipps, M., Rowe, S. (2010, May). Seeing satellite data. Public Understanding of Science, 19, 3, 311-321.


Describes different color tables for sequential, diverging, and qualitative data, along with a selection of appropriate palettes:
